About Garra
Garra is a small rural locality in the Central West region of New South Wales, situated within postcode 2866 near the town of Cudal and approximately 45 kilometres south-west of Orange. The locality covers around 60 square kilometres of Central Tablelands farming country, characterised by open paddocks used for cropping, sheep grazing, and mixed agriculture. With a population of approximately 117 residents, Garra is a quiet and sparsely settled rural community in the Cabonne Council local government area.
The Central Tablelands landscape around Garra is typical of inland NSW, with rolling wheatfields, canola paddocks, and patches of remnant woodland at an elevation of around 500–600 metres above sea level. The township of Cudal serves as the nearest local service point, with the regional city of Orange providing hospitals, schools, major retail, and transport connections. Residents live a self-sufficient rural lifestyle and the area appeals to those engaged in agricultural pursuits or seeking a peaceful country retreat within reasonable driving distance of Orange.
